DeepSeek 模型:架构创新与实际应用详解
2025.09.17 17:02浏览量:0简介:本文深入解析DeepSeek模型的架构创新点,包括混合专家系统、动态路由机制、稀疏激活技术等,并结合金融、医疗、教育等领域的实际应用案例,探讨其技术优势与落地价值,为开发者与企业提供可复用的实践思路。
一、DeepSeek模型架构创新:从理论到工程的突破
1.1 混合专家系统(MoE)的深度优化
DeepSeek模型的核心架构基于混合专家系统(Mixture of Experts),但其创新之处在于动态路由机制与专家容量平衡的双重优化。传统MoE模型中,专家负载不均(部分专家过载、部分专家闲置)是常见问题,而DeepSeek通过引入熵正则化损失函数,强制路由决策的多样性,使得每个专家处理的Token数量更均衡。例如,在16专家配置下,DeepSeek的专家利用率可达92%,远超行业平均的75%。
技术实现细节:
- 路由门控网络采用双层结构:第一层粗粒度分类(如按语义领域),第二层细粒度分配(如按具体任务)。
- 动态容量调整:根据实时负载动态扩容专家容量,避免因突发流量导致的性能下降。
代码示例(伪代码):
class DynamicMoE(nn.Module):
def __init__(self, num_experts, capacity_factor=1.2):
self.experts = nn.ModuleList([ExpertLayer() for _ in range(num_experts)])
self.router = GatingNetwork()
self.capacity_factor = capacity_factor # 动态扩容系数
def forward(self, x):
logits = self.router(x) # 路由概率分布
topk_probs, topk_indices = logits.topk(k=int(self.capacity_factor * x.size(1)))
expert_outputs = []
for i, expert in enumerate(self.experts):
mask = (topk_indices == i).float() # 筛选分配给当前专家的Token
expert_input = x * mask.unsqueeze(-1)
expert_outputs.append(expert(expert_input))
return sum(expert_outputs) # 加权求和(权重由路由概率决定)
1.2 稀疏激活与计算效率的平衡
DeepSeek通过结构化稀疏激活技术,在保持模型性能的同时显著降低计算量。其创新点在于:
- 层级稀疏性:低层网络(如嵌入层)采用细粒度稀疏(如10%激活率),高层网络(如注意力层)采用粗粒度稀疏(如50%激活率)。
- 动态掩码生成:基于输入Token的语义重要性动态生成稀疏掩码,避免固定稀疏模式导致的性能损失。
性能对比:
| 模型 | 参数量(亿) | 激活率 | 推理速度(tokens/s) |
|———————|———————|————|———————————-|
| 传统Dense模型 | 130 | 100% | 120 |
| 基础MoE模型 | 130(等效) | 30% | 350 |
| DeepSeek | 130(等效) | 25% | 480 |
1.3 多模态交互的统一表示
DeepSeek支持文本、图像、音频的多模态输入,但其创新在于共享语义空间的设计。通过将不同模态的数据映射到同一高维空间(如512维),模型可以跨模态检索、生成或推理。例如,在医疗影像诊断场景中,模型可以同时理解CT图像的视觉特征和病历文本的语义信息。
技术实现:
- 模态编码器:使用Transformer架构分别处理文本、图像、音频。
- 共享投影层:将不同模态的输出通过线性变换映射到共享空间。
- 联合训练损失:结合模态内损失(如图像分类)和模态间损失(如图文匹配)。
二、DeepSeek的实际应用:从实验室到产业落地
2.1 金融领域:智能投研与风控
案例:某头部券商利用DeepSeek构建智能投研系统,输入上市公司财报、行业研报、新闻事件等数据,模型可自动生成:
- 财务异常检测报告(如收入与现金流不匹配)。
- 行业趋势预测(如新能源汽车渗透率预测)。
- 风险预警信号(如供应商集中度过高)。
技术优势:
- 长文本处理能力:支持10万字以上的财报分析。
- 多源数据融合:结合结构化数据(如财务指标)和非结构化数据(如管理层访谈)。
- 实时性:通过增量学习机制,模型可每小时更新一次。
2.2 医疗领域:辅助诊断与药物研发
案例:某三甲医院使用DeepSeek分析电子病历和医学影像,实现:
- 罕见病诊断:通过对比全球病例库,识别低概率疾病。
- 药物重定位:预测现有药物对新适应症的疗效。
技术实现:
- 医学知识增强:在预训练阶段融入UMLS(统一医学语言系统)术语库。
- 小样本学习:通过元学习(Meta-Learning)技术,仅需少量标注数据即可适配新任务。
- 可解释性:生成诊断依据的热力图(如CT图像中病变区域的关注度)。
2.3 教育领域:个性化学习与评估
案例:某在线教育平台利用DeepSeek开发智能辅导系统,功能包括:
- 学情分析:根据学生的答题记录、浏览行为,预测知识薄弱点。
- 动态题库生成:基于学生能力水平自动生成适配题目。
- 情感交互:通过语音情绪识别调整辅导策略(如学生困惑时放慢语速)。
技术亮点:
- 多轮对话管理:支持上下文记忆和话题跳转。
- 跨学科知识融合:例如在数学题中融入历史背景(如计算古埃及金字塔的体积)。
- 隐私保护:通过联邦学习(Federated Learning)实现数据不出域。
三、开发者与企业落地建议
3.1 模型微调策略
- 参数高效微调(PEFT):推荐使用LoRA(Low-Rank Adaptation)方法,仅训练少量参数(如1%的权重),降低计算成本。
- 领域适配技巧:在医疗、金融等垂直领域,可先进行持续预训练(Continue Pre-training),再微调下游任务。
3.2 部署优化方案
- 量化压缩:将FP32权重转为INT8,模型体积减少75%,推理速度提升3倍。
- 分布式推理:通过Tensor Parallelism和Pipeline Parallelism实现千亿参数模型的单机部署。
3.3 伦理与安全考量
- 数据偏见检测:使用公平性指标(如Demographic Parity)评估模型输出。
- 对抗攻击防御:在输入层加入噪声扰动层,抵御文本生成中的提示注入攻击。
四、未来展望
DeepSeek的架构创新为大规模模型的高效训练与部署提供了新范式,其动态MoE、稀疏激活等技术已成为行业标杆。未来,随着多模态交互、边缘计算等场景的拓展,DeepSeek有望在自动驾驶、机器人等领域发挥更大价值。对于开发者而言,掌握其架构原理与应用技巧,将是在AI竞争中脱颖而出的关键。
发表评论
登录后可评论,请前往 登录 或 注册